Oscar-winning Film Star Ernest Borgnine Dies
LOS ANGELES (AP) — Ernest Borgnine, the beefy screen star known for blustery, often villainous roles, but who won the best-actor Oscar for playing against type as a lovesick butcher in "Marty" in 1955, died Sunday. He was 95.By: Bob Thomas, Christopher Weber, Associated Press
